This category attempts to list all country houses, stately homes, manors, country retreats and estates, mansions and houses in Scotland; anything of historical architectural note which was used as a residence by a noble family or persons of esteem in history. This includes castles, palaces, old abbeys, and priories that may at one time have been used as a noble residence, including those that are now within urban areas but retain the appearance of a country house in style, and with extensive gardens.
